RCW 46.61.670Driving with wheels off roadway.It shall be unlawful to operate or drive any vehicle or combination of vehicles over or along any pavement or gravel or crushed rock surface on a public highway with one wheel or all of the wheels off the roadway thereof, except as permitted by RCW 46.61.428 or for the purpose of stopping off such roadway, or having stopped thereat, for proceeding back onto the pavement, gravel or crushed rock surface thereof.[ 1977 ex.s. c 39 s 2; 1961 c 12 s 46.56.130. Prior: 1937 c 189 s 96; RRS s 6360-96. Formerly RCW 46.56.130.]
